Who Pays for a Truck Accident in Olympia?

The State of Washington uses a traditional fault-based car insurance system, where the individual or entity at fault for causing the crash is responsible for paying for any damage caused. When a commercial truck accident takes place in Olympia, an investigation will be done to determine fault and causation.

Common causes of trucking accidents include:

  • Truck driver error
  • Speeding
  • Distracted driving
  • Cell phone use while driving
  • Driving under the influence of drugs or alcohol
  • Federal safety rule violations
  • Broken hours-of-service regulations
  • Untrained or unqualified truck drivers
  • Poorly maintained trucks (lack of fleet maintenance)
  • Truck part and equipment breakdowns, such as tire blowouts
  • Poorly secured cargo or imbalanced trucks

Trucking companies in Washington are held financially responsible, or liable, for most accidents that involve their trucks and drivers. Truck companies can be directly responsible for their own negligence, meaning the company’s failure to act with reasonable care. They can also be held vicariously liable for the mistakes of their drivers and other employees.
